如何在filebeat.yml里使用当前日期?
各位大侠好!
我使用filebeat6采集日志,但是发现我们日志名称格式是“当前日期.log”,比如reqlogreq-2019-01-31.log、errlogerr-2019-01-31.log。
请问如何在filebeat.yml的paths里,引入当前的日期,然后能顺利采集到当天的日志呢?(模块以前的日志太多了,不能直接使用*)
我效仿了https://www.linuxidc.com/Linu... 这里面添加serverip的方法,但是没有生效...
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(2)
你这个问题解决了吗
我觉得就把日志格式写成*-${today}.log 然后写个crontab每天0点执行的定时脚本去更新这个全局变量应该就行了,脚本里差不多就是执行这两句:
today=
date +%Y-%m-%d
export today